2015-12-02 83 views
1

我正在做一個安裝和使用數據庫的教程,幾乎所有命令都在mysql命令行中,但其中一個步驟是使用Linux命令。問題是,我在Windows 7中是否有任何方式運行此命令zcat ptwiki-latest-category.sql.gz | mysql wikipedia -u wikipedia --password=saskia,但在Windows中。我正在使用MySQL服務器5.1.32。 謝謝將Linux命令轉換爲windows(mysql)

回答

1

您可以登錄到MySQL,

mysql wikipedia -u wikipedia --password=saskia 

,然後打開你的SQL文件,ptwiki-latest-category.sql.gz和粘貼那裏的查詢到你的命令行來運行它們。或者你可以解壓文件並運行

source ptwiki-latest-category.sql 

如果命令太大,在mysql提示符下。

+0

這些命令很大,不適合在控制檯上,但是謝謝 – user3591111

+0

爲了使這個工作的sql文件需要和db一樣在同一個文件夾中? – user3591111

2

您在windows shell中沒有zcat命令。 Pipe正在Windows和Linux上工作,所以你只需要zcat。它可以在窗口的GNU utils集合中找到,例如MSYS Projects。看看http://www.mingw.org/默認安裝,你會在C得到ZCAT後:\ MinGW的\ MSYS \ 1.0 \ BIN \

+0

Ty我要試一試 – user3591111